免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

网站生成app开发

标题:将网站转换为App:原理与详细介绍

随着移动设备的普及,许多网站都希望能在这个平台上建立自己的品牌。因此,将现有的网站转换成可在手机上使用的App变得越来越重要。本文将介绍将网站转换成App的原理以及一些详细的操作步骤。

一、原理

将网站转换为App实际上是在移动设备上为网站创建一个“容器”,容器内嵌了一个WebView,该WebView负责加载网站的网页。这样,用户在使用App时,实际上是在访问网站的移动版。这种方法有两种实现方式:原生应用开发和混合应用开发。

1. 原生应用开发

原生应用开发是指使用原生的移动应用平台,如Android和iOS,为网站创建一个专用的App。这个App将包含一个内置的WebView,可以直接访问网站。这种方式的优点是性能较好,可以充分利用设备的功能。但缺点是需要为每个平台开发一个独立的App,成本较高。

2. 混合应用开发

混合应用开发是利用Web技术(HTML、CSS和JavaScript)开发一款跨平台的移动应用。这类应用在原生容器中运行,如PhoneGap、Cordova和Ionic等。这种方式的优点是只需开发一个应用,就能在不同平台上运行。但缺点是性能较差,且可能出现与原生功能的兼容性问题。

二、详细介绍

接下来以混合应用开发为例,介绍如何将一个网站转换成App。

1. 安装Apache Cordova

首先,需要安装Node.js。然后,在命令行中运行下列命令进行全局安装Apache Cordova。

```bash

npm install -g cordova

```

2. 创建Cordova项目

创建一个新的Cordova项目,并为你的网站选择一个合适的名称。

```bash

cordova create myApp com.myWebsite myWebsiteApp

cd myApp

```

3. 添加平台

根据你的需求,将Android、iOS或其他平台添加到项目中。

```bash

cordova platform add android

cordova platform add ios

```

注:在添加iOS平台之前,确保在macOS操作系统上安装了Xcode。

4. 添加WebView插件

使用以下命令为你的项目添加一个WebView插件:

```bash

cordova plugin add cordova-plugin-inappbrowser

```

5. 编写代码

接下来,在`www/index.html`文件中,用一个`iframe`元素加载你的网站。同时,使用`device-height`使WebView全屏显示。

```html

name="viewport"

content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no"

/>

src="https://www.myWebsite.com"

style="border: none; position: absolute; top: 0; left: 0; width: 100%; height: 100%;"

>

```

6. 构建、测试、部署

在项目根目录下运行以下命令构建应用程序:

```bash

cordova build

```

使用模拟器或实际设备测试您的App:

```bash

cordova run android

cordova run ios

```

执行成功后,将生成的应用程序提交至Google Play和Apple App Store等平台。

通过上述步骤,你可以将现有的网站转换成一款App。虽然混合应用开发性能稍逊于原生开发,但它的跨平台优势使得在开发成本和维护成本方面具有竞争力。希望你在将网站转换成App的过程中找到适合自己的方案。


相关知识:
网站生成app的
标题:将网站转换为移动应用:原理与详细介绍摘要:在互联网时代,网站在推广企业和提供服务方面发挥重要作用,而将网站转换为移动应用程序是一种更好地为移动用户提供服务的方法。本文将介绍将网站转换为移动应用的原理与详细过程。一、网站与移动应用的关系通过将网站转换为
2023-04-27
网站生成app
标题:将网站转换为APP:原理与详细介绍摘要:在这篇教程中,我们将介绍将网站转换为APP的原理,并提供详细的步骤来帮助您实现此目标。使用这种方法,您可以为您的网站创建原生应用,让用户能轻松地访问您的网站内容。一、网站转APP的原理将网站转换为APP主要是通
2023-04-27
网站一键生成app代码
标题:网站一键生成APP代码:原理与详细介绍摘要:随着移动互联网的快速发展,越来越多的网站需要拥有自己的APP。一键生成APP代码工具逐渐应运而生,它们利用混合应用的开发方式以及Webview技术,让你在不懈一枪的情况下轻松将网站转成一个APP。目录:1.
2023-04-27
电脑网站生成手机app吗
在现代技术日益发展的今天,电脑网站生成手机应用程序 (APP) 已经成为一种非常实用的方法。很多网站希望通过生成 APP 提高用户体验、覆盖移动设备及留住用户。在本文中,我们将详细介绍将电脑网站生成手机 APP 的原理及一些常见的实现方式。原理:通常将现有
2023-04-27
怎么样把网站生成app
要将现有的网站转换为移动应用程序(app),通常采用的方法是构建一个"Webview"应用。Webview 应用程序其实就是一个使用移动设备的原生代码(如Android的Java或Kotlin、iOS的Objective-C或Swift)编写的框架,里面嵌
2023-04-27
大淘客网站怎样生成app
大淘客网站是指一个聚集了大量淘宝、天猫优惠券、返利商品的购物导购网站。生成大淘客网站的APP需要一定的技术知识,以便将网站的内容和功能转移到APP中。这样用户便可以在手机或平板上方便地使用。以下是生成大淘客网站APP的原理和详细介绍:1. 原理:大淘客网站
2023-04-27
在线生成手机app平台
标题:在线生成手机APP平台:原理及详细介绍简介:在线生成手机APP平台为无编程背景的用户提供了快速创建移动应用的途径。这篇文章将详细介绍在线生成手机APP平台的原理及其特点。一、在线生成手机APP平台的原理在线生成手机APP平台是一种基于互联网的服务,允
2023-04-27
叮当app在线生成
标题:叮当APP在线生成:原理与详细介绍引言:随着移动互联网的快速发展,越来越多的人依赖手机App完成各种任务。无论是社交、购物、办公还是娱乐,你都能在App市场找到满足你需求的应用程序。好的App能让你事半功倍,而且用起来十分方便。对于许多创业者、开发者
2023-04-27
上传app生成链接的网站
上传App生成链接的网站主要是为了方便开发者和用户在非应用商店的渠道进行App的分发。这类网站提供了一个简单易用的平台,帮助用户上传安装包文件,然后生成唯一的下载链接,以便分享给其他人进行下载和安装。常见的上传App生成链接的网站有蒲公英、fir.im、A
2023-04-27
pro网站生成app工具
标题:Pro网站生成APP工具:将您的网站轻松转换为移动应用程序引言:在当前的移动互联网时代,拥有一个应用程序(APP)对于任何网站都至关重要,因为它能带来更好的用户体验和品牌推广。您可能想知道如何将现有的网站转换为APP,但这个过程似乎很复杂。好消息是,
2023-04-27
app网站模板带功能生成器
标题:App网站模板带功能生成器:原理与详细介绍简介:本篇文章将详细介绍App网站模板带功能生成器的相关原理、技术实现、优缺点以及常见的功能生成器工具推荐。目录:1. 网站模板和功能生成器概述2. 原理和技术实现3. 优缺点分析4. 常见功能生成器工具推荐
2023-04-27
app直链在线生成的优缺点介绍
app直链在线生成是一种方便的工具,可以帮助开发者和用户快速地获取app的下载链接,而不需要通过第三方平台或者应用商店。app直链在线生成的原理是利用app的包名或者bundle ID,通过一些公开的API或者网站,查询到app的下载地址,然后生成一个可直接访问的链接。这样,开发者可以方便地分享自己的app,用户也可以节省时间和流量,直接下载想要的app。提高了app的曝光度和下载量,增加了用户的信任和满意度。
2023-03-29